Output 4ae94d8614659e6c63058121fe33acfb38413ca31074bb770ae80609b98e77e2:1

value
851000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 697278cb27609dfc2b0cf038ee4e2383792673cc OP_EQUAL
address
3BJa1L4js27XJBaTbHB33PjrD1Rt41p5tV
transaction
4ae94d8614659e6c63058121fe33acfb38413ca31074bb770ae80609b98e77e2
confirmations
468276
spent
true